Stock Track | Nu Holdings Plunges 5.53% in Post-Market Trading After CFO Warns of Rising Delinquency Rates and Efficiency Ratio Pressure

Stock Track
Feb 26

Nu Holdings Ltd. (NU) shares plunged 5.53% in post-market trading on Wednesday, reversing earlier gains following the company's fourth-quarter earnings release.

The sharp decline appears to be driven by investor concerns raised during the company's earnings conference call. According to the CFO, Nu Holdings typically sees an uptick in delinquency rates in the first quarter, raising worries about future credit quality. Additionally, the CFO indicated that pressure on the efficiency ratio from strategic investments would last for about four to six quarters, suggesting potential headwinds to near-term profitability.

These cautionary comments from company executives overshadowed otherwise positive quarterly financial metrics, including a 33% return on equity and $894.8 million in net income for the fourth quarter, leading to the significant post-market sell-off.
